Identification of a New Broadly Cross-reactive Epitope within Domain III of the Duck Tembusu Virus E Protein
In 2010, a pathogenic flavivirus termed duck Tembusu virus (DTMUV) caused widespread outbreak of egg-drop syndrome in domesticated ducks in China.
